Lot description
Massiver Silberarmreif. 1920s.
Silverformed from a round bar into an overlapping hoop, the ends tapered. The surface shows the hammer marks from the forging process.
Inside diameter : 6.6 cm (2.5 in). Height: 1.6 cm (0.6 in).
[KT].
PROVENANCE:
From the artist's estate.
Hermann Gerlinger Collection, Würzburg.
EXHIBITION:
Karl Schmidt-Rottluff: Das nachgelassene Werk seit den 20er Jahren. Malerei, Plastik, Kunsthandwerk, Brücke-Museum Berlin, August 20, 1977 - January 15, 1978, cat. no. 169.
Karl Schmidt-Rottluff: Aquarelle, Farbstiftzeichnungen, Schmuck, Kunstverein Paderborn, Jan.- February 28, 1982, cat. no. 25.
Schleswig-Holsteinisches Landesmuseum, Schloss Gottorf, Schleswig (permanent loan from the Hermann Gerlinger Collection, 1995-2001).
Kunstmuseum Moritzburg, Halle an der Saale (permanent loan from the Hermann Gerlinger Collection, 2001-2017).
Nur für ihre Frauen. Schmuck von Karl-Schmidt-Rottluff, Emil Nolde, Erich Heckel und Ernst Ludwig Kirchner, Stiftung Moritzburg, Kunstmuseum des Landes Sachsen-Anhalt, Halle, October 26, 2003 - January 11, 2004, no. 34 (illu.).
Buchheim Museum, Bernried (permanent loan from the Hermann Gerlinger Collection, 2017-2022).
LITERATURE:
Gerhard Wietek, Karl Schmidt-Rottluff, Werkverzeichnis der Plastik und des Kunsthandwerks, Munich 2001, no. 450 (illu.).
Heinz Spielmann (ed.), Die Maler der Brücke. Sammlung Hermann Gerlinger, Stuttgart 1995, p. 407, SHG no. 719 (illu.).
Hermann Gerlinger, Katja Schneider (eds.), Die Maler der Brücke. Inventory catalog Hermann Gerlinger Collection, Halle (Saale) 2005, p. 109, SHG no. 243 (illu.).
In good condition. Overall with faint traces of oxidation.
